Michelle Palmer

Director, Community Engagement Unit, Department of Convservation, New Zealand

Michelle Palmer recently joined the New Zealand Department of Conservation (DOC) as director, partnerships. Prior to that (from 2014 to October 2018) Michelle led the NZ Government's flagship prevention platform - Healthy Families NZ for the Ministry of Health. Healthy Families NZ is a large scale initiative that is challenging communities to think differently about the underlying causes of poor health and deploys a radically different approach to improving the health of the children, families (wh?nau) and communities in New Zealand. Michelle's ability to join the dots - be innovative and daring in her approach - passionate and vivacious in her cause - has seen her hold high level senior positions in NZ and around the world, from corporate entities to NGOs and in local and central governments. Her ability to unpick complex issues and find solutions at every level is clearly evident in her approach to establishing and implementing the Healthy Families NZ initiative across the country. With DOC, Michelle is leading a team delivering large scale conservation and health/wellbeing outcomes through partnerships - the connection between nature and wellbeing, and urban conservation.
